There was a lot of uproar over the controversy that started regarding former Bharatiya Janata Party leader Nupur Sharma. Violent demonstrations took place in many places. Nupur Sharma also apologized for her statement, but even after this, there was a ruckus regarding the demand for arrest, meanwhile Nupur Sharma has been receiving death threats but if no action is taken against those who threaten, ‘The Vivek Agnihotri, director of ‘Kashmir Files’ tweeted.
Vivek Agnihotri tweeted and wrote that, there is no FIR yet against the gang that has open fatwas, threats to kill and ‘separated your head’? India has the worst judiciary. And if our system is broken, it is because of our judiciary. People are giving their reactions on this tweet of Vivek Agnihotri.

Let us inform that Nupur Sharma had lodged a complaint with the Delhi Police that she and her family were getting death threats. After this, while registering an FIR on the complaint, Delhi Police has also provided security to Nupur Sharma and her family. Let us tell you that the protesting people hanged the effigy of Nupur Sharma in Karnataka. Regarding which Vivek Agnihotri had demanded action. With this, he compared such performance to the Khilafat Moment.
Let us tell you that when Nupur Sharma said this during a TV debate, many Muslim countries like Saudi Arabia, Qatar, Kuwait, Iran had expressed their dual character by targeting India. These countries called it an insult to the Prophet. Later the government expelled Nupur Sharma and Naveen Jindal from the party.
